bitsCN.com
mysql千万级的count统计对比
DESTOON B2B网站管理系统是一套完善的B2B(电子商务)行业门户解决方案。系统基于PHP+MySQL开发,采用B/S架构,模板与程序分离,源码开放。模型化的开发思路,可扩展或删除任何功能;创新的缓存技术与数据库设计,可负载千万级别数据容量及访问。
数据库:mysql 5.5
数据量:45199077 条
[sql] select count(1) from tbresult; select count(id) from tbresult;
查询时间对比图:


总结:在统计查询的时候尽量使用count(id),不要使用count(*)这样的;特别是数据量特别大的时候。
下面是重启后的对比图

重启mysql并把sql语句换位置后的结果:










